PiBack: Unterschied zwischen den Versionen

Aus Info-Theke
Zur Navigation springen Zur Suche springen
 
(3 dazwischenliegende Versionen desselben Benutzers werden nicht angezeigt)
Zeile 26: Zeile 26:
bash /tmp/basic_install.sh
bash /tmp/basic_install.sh
restoretool -v3 init linuxserver
restoretool -v3 init linuxserver
vi /etc/default/zramswap
</source>
</source>


Zeile 38: Zeile 39:
adduser -uid 212 extcave
adduser -uid 212 extcave
adduser -uid 215 exttmp
adduser -uid 215 exttmp
mkdir home2 ; cd home2
mkdir /home2 ; cd /home2
tar xzf /media/fs.black/bup.bahama/dayly/current/home.tgz
tar xzf /media/fs.black/bup.bahama/dayly/current/home.tgz
cp -a bup* ext* /home
cp -a bup* ext* /home
perl -pi -e 's/pi:1000/hm:1000/' /etc/passwd
perl -pi -e 's/^pi:/hm:/' /etc/shadow
perl -pi -e 's/pi:x:1000/hm:1000/' /etc/group
passwd hm
mv /home/pi /home/hm
mkdir /etc2 ; cd /etc2
tar xzf /media/fs.black/bup.bahama/dayly/current/etc.tgz
cp -a /etc2/pyrshell /etc
cd /usr/local/bin2
mkdir /usr/local/bin2
tar xzf /media/fs.black/bup.bahama/dayly/current/usr=local=bin.tgz
rsync -auv . /usr/local/bin
</source>
</source>

Aktuelle Version vom 3. Juni 2021, 19:51 Uhr


Zielsetzung[Bearbeiten]

Ein Ersatz von Bahama mittels Raspbery Pi

Installation[Bearbeiten]

  • Image: 2021-03-04-raspios-buster-armhf-lite.zip
  • Nach Booten: rasp-config aufrufen
    • SSH freischalten
    • Hostname ändern
    • WLan eintragen

Statische Ethernet-Adresse[Bearbeiten]

  • in /etc/dhcpcd.conf
static ip_address=192.168.2.57/24
#static ip6_address=fd51:42f8:caae:d92e::ff/64
static routers=192.168.2.3
static domain_name_servers=192.168.2.3 9.9.9.9

Blitzinstallation[Bearbeiten]

adduser hm
adduser wk
wget -O /tmp/basic_install.sh https://public.hamatoma.de/basic_install.sh
bash /tmp/basic_install.sh
restoretool -v3 init linuxserver
vi /etc/default/zramswap

Datenübernahme von Bahama[Bearbeiten]

adduser -uid 201 bupsrv
adduser -uid 202 extbup
adduser -uid 203 bupsupply
adduser -uid 204 extcloud
adduser -uid 205 extdata
adduser -uid 206 exthome
adduser -uid 212 extcave
adduser -uid 215 exttmp
mkdir /home2 ; cd /home2
tar xzf /media/fs.black/bup.bahama/dayly/current/home.tgz
cp -a bup* ext* /home
perl -pi -e 's/pi:1000/hm:1000/' /etc/passwd
perl -pi -e 's/^pi:/hm:/' /etc/shadow
perl -pi -e 's/pi:x:1000/hm:1000/' /etc/group
passwd hm
mv /home/pi /home/hm
mkdir /etc2 ; cd /etc2
tar xzf /media/fs.black/bup.bahama/dayly/current/etc.tgz
cp -a /etc2/pyrshell /etc
cd /usr/local/bin2
mkdir /usr/local/bin2
tar xzf /media/fs.black/bup.bahama/dayly/current/usr=local=bin.tgz
rsync -auv . /usr/local/bin